An Overview of the Experience
This guided rafting tour is designed for those who enjoy outdoor adventures but appreciate comfort and safety. Travel begins with hotel pickups, which are available from 10 different locations across Antalya and surrounding areas — including Side, Belek, Manavgat, and others. The comfort of door-to-door transfers means you can relax and focus on the adventure ahead.
Once at the Bekonak facility in the Koprulu Canyon National Park, a detailed safety briefing introduces you to the equipment and procedures. Expect to be fitted with a life jacket, helmet, and paddle, and be assured that the experience is conducted with comprehensive insurance coverage. Group sizes are kept intimate, with boats holding up to 10 people, usually in groups of 8, guided by professional rafters.

Stop 1: Pickup at Your Hotel
Depending on your location—whether Side, Antalya, Belek, or others—you’ll be collected from your accommodation. The journey takes around 70 minutes, giving you a chance to enjoy the scenic drive through the Turkish countryside.
Stop 2: Safety Briefing & Introduction
Arriving at the base, there’s a 1.5-hour safety briefing where guides explain the do’s and don’ts. They introduce you to the river, the equipment, and the rules to keep everyone safe during the roughly 2.5-3 hours of rafting ahead.
Stop 3: Köprüçay River Rafting
The core of the day — 14 kilometers of white-water rapids — offers a mix of excitement and tranquility. You’ll experience the thrill of navigating through rapids, alongside stunning views of the canyon’s rugged cliffs. Travelers commonly mention the “exhilarating moments,” and many feel that the rapids are suitable for most ages and skill levels, thanks to professional guides and well-maintained equipment.

During the trip, there are two well-placed stops. The first is at the historic Bekonak Köprülü Canyon, where you can snap photos, take a swim, or just enjoy the beautiful scenery. The second stop, located mid-course, offers animation entertainment and an optional zipline activity. The zipline costs extra but adds a fun, high-flying element to the day.
Stop 5: Riverside Lunch
After the adrenaline rush, everyone heads to a riverside restaurant for a hearty lunch of chicken skewers, rice, pasta, and salad. Reviews note the meal as “delicious” and a perfect way to refuel. It’s included in the tour, making this a good value considering the full day of activities.
Return Journey
Post-lunch, you’ll be transported back to your hotel, arriving between 16:30 and 17:30. It’s a relaxed end to an active day, giving you time to unwind and chat about the highlights.

Practical Details
Duration and Pacing
At about 7 hours, this tour is quite full, but it’s paced well to balance adventure, downtime, and meals. The rafting itself takes around 2.5 to 3 hours, with additional time allocated for breaks and meals. The transfers are smooth, with around 70 minutes each way, so expect a full day but one that’s well-organized.
Group Size and Guides
The maximum boat capacity is 10, with groups typically limited to 8. This small-group setting keeps interactions personal and ensures safety. Guides speak English, German, and Russian, which helps in making everyone feel comfortable and well-informed.
Cost and Value
With the inclusive lunch, hotel transfers, safety gear, and insurance, this tour offers good value for a full day of adventure. Optional ziplining costs extra, but the main experience remains accessible and fun without it.
What to Bring
Pack essentials like sunscreen, swimwear, towel, sunglasses, sun hat, and some cash for optional extras. Water shoes are not included but can be rented if you prefer, especially for swimming or walking around the canyon.

FAQ
Is hotel pickup available?
Yes, pickup is included from 10 different locations across Antalya, Side, Belek, and neighboring areas, making it convenient for most travelers.
How long does the rafting last?
The actual rafting takes about 2.5 to 3 hours, covering roughly 14 km of river with exciting rapids and scenic stops.
Is the activity suitable for children?
Children over 3 years old can participate, but very young children might not be suitable due to safety reasons. Always check with the provider if unsure.
What should I bring with me?
Bring sun protection (sunscreen, hat, sunglasses), swimwear, a towel, cash for extras, and water shoes if preferred (though rental is available).
Are photos included?
Photos and videos taken during the trip are available to view and purchase, but they are not included in the basic package.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ility in your travel arrangements.
